Nuxt versions >= 4.4.7 and < 4.5.1, and >= 3.21.7 and < 3.21.10, contain an information disclosure vulnerability in the development server's Chrome DevTools workspace endpoint (GET /.well-known/appspecific/com.chrome.devtools.json). The endpoint's local-request gate (isLocalDevRequest) is header-based and trusts the attacker-supplied Host header rather than the connected peer address. When the dev server is bound to a network-reachable interface (e.g. nuxt dev --host) and experimental.chromeDevtoolsProjectSettings is enabled (the default), an unauthenticated attacker on the LAN can send a request with a spoofed Host header and no browser-specific headers (Sec-Fetch-Site, Origin, Referer) to retrieve the project's absolute filesystem root path (rootDir) and a persistent per-project workspace UUID. Production builds are unaffected. Fixed in 4.5.1 and 3.21.10.
